    Default Habitat meets Home Edition - Need advice

    I've got an idea and am in a quandry about how to get it off the ground and thought I should share it here.

    One of my favorite shows of all time is ABC's Extreme Makeover Home Edition. I think the crew of this show have the best jobs in the world. What I want to do within my community is marry home edition to habitat for humanity. Now I do not work with either of these organizations and would like to in the future. By using the word "marry" I am attempting to get the best of both worlds.

    What I would like to do is open an organzation which would take requests for help from homeowners. If someone needs some landscaping done, or plumbing or electrical work I want to have volunteers (certified or licensed as needed) do the work. In exchange for the work done homeowners volunteer to help with other projects in the works. Some people may just need to get some cleaning done.

    I think it is important to work within our communities to help everyone.

    I would like to know if anyone knows of any organization that may currently exist and or your thoughts on how to handle this one.
